ERR is average views per post over the last 30 days divided by subscribers, the definition TGStat uses, so this figure is comparable with the one you will see elsewhere. It falls structurally as a channel grows: a high ERR on a small channel and a low one on a large channel describe reach mathematics, not quality. We publish the figure and the sample it came from and pass no verdict on it.

ER is defined industry-wide as (forwards + reactions + comments) ÷ views— note the denominator is views, not subscribers. Telegram’s public web preview carries views and reactions but not forward or comment counts, so the reaction rate above is the reactions term only and is therefore a floor: the true ER for this channel is higher by an amount we have not measured and will not estimate.

Precision. Telegram publishes view counts on its public widget in short form — 8.12K, 3.7M — so any reading at or above 1,000 reaches us rounded to three significant figures, and only counts below 1,000 are exact. Averages and rates derived from them are shown to the same precision rather than to the unit: a figure like 3,701,250 would assert digits nobody measured.

Reaction counts are published per emoji and rounded the same way, so a total below 1,000 is exact and a larger one is a sum that may carry a rounded component from each emoji above 1,000. Because it is a sum, it does not look rounded — read a large reaction total as three significant figures per contributing emoji rather than as the figure it prints.

Frame 12: et hänkt dovun of This is perfect when you don’t want to choose one simple answer. It can also serve as filler when you need some time to think. 🇱🇺 Fuert Dir léiwer mam Auto oder mam Bus? 🇬🇧 Do you prefer driving or taking the bus? 🇱🇺 Et hänkt dovun of... Fir kuerz Strecken huelen ech léiwer de Bus, mee fir laang Strecken ass den Auto méi praktesch. 🇬🇧 It depends. For short distances I prefer taking the

Frame 11: normalerweis / gewéinlech … mee heiansdo… Longer answers, provided they are relevant and (mostly) correct, make you sound much more fluent. A good place to start is contrasts. 🇱🇺 Normalerweis kachen ech doheem, mee heiansdo ginn ech an de Restaurant. 🇬🇧 I normally cook at home, but sometimes I go to the restaurant. 🇱🇺 Gewéinlech ginn ech de Weekend akafen, mee heiansdo ginn ech an der Woch no der Aarbech
